Off-site run checklist — item 4

Drone unit K-9 back from Torval Field, flagged for servicing. Rotor mount loose, gimbal drifting. Do not restock. Keep it in the cage by bay two until the Ardenwick Repairs courier collects it this afternoon. Log the serial against the service sheet before it leaves. At pick-up, apply the hand-over instruction below.

dispatch memo: the istwyn norwyn courier leaves the lamael kaswyn briwyn tamix jorael gorix zoreth holir ledger at gate 3079 under passcode 677723

Leadership Review Briefing — Second-Source Supplier Search

Finance team, quick summary ahead of the review. We're too dependent on Kernwright Fabrication for the Solace valve line — roughly 78% of volume. Procurement has shortlisted two candidates, Marrowgate Industrial and Belltyne Works, and both passed initial quality audits. Tooling costs look manageable; expect a modest working-capital bump in Q2. We'll want a decision before contract renewal season. The confidential rationale sits just below.

board note of kafof-yahag: Druaelox Foods plans to raise the Holwyn list price by 35 percent in July.

Gridmaker crossword generator, account recovery. Symptom: puzzle-build worker rejects the service account after token expiry. Do not restart the fleet; that drops in-flight grids. Go to the recovery console, pick the gridmaker-svc principal, and request reissue. Approval is automatic off-hours. The console prompts once for the standing recovery passphrase before minting new credentials. Use the passphrase noted on the next line.

unlock words, bawef-kahap: sorax-sorir-quenys-aldok

# Flaglight Rollouts — Approvals

Quick version for on-call: any rollout touching more than 5% of traffic needs an approval in Flaglight before the ramp continues. Kill switches don't need approval — just flip them and note it in the incident channel. Scheduled ramps pause automatically if error budget burns hot. If you're stuck at 2 a.m. with a pending approval, there's one person authorized to override, and that's the approver below.

account owner for tagep-bafof: Norael Gilax Juleth